Ingredients
For the Smash Burger Sauce
- 1 cup mayonnaise
- 2 tbsp ketchup
- 1 tbsp yellow mustard
- 1 tsp Worcestershire sauce
- ½ tsp garlic powder
- ½ tsp smoked paprika
How to Make Smash Burger Sauce
Step 1: Gather Your Ingredients
Begin by collecting all the ingredients needed for your Smash Burger Sauce.
Step 2: Mix the Base Ingredients
In a mixing bowl, combine:
1. 1 cup mayonnaise
2. 2 tbsp ketchup
3. 1 tbsp yellow mustard
Whisk these ingredients together until they are well blended.
Step 3: Add Flavorings
Next, stir in:
1. 1 tsp Worcestershire sauce
2. ½ tsp garlic powder
3. ½ tsp smoked paprika
Mix well and adjust the seasoning according to your taste.
Step 4: Chill Before Serving
Cover the bowl with plastic wrap or transfer the sauce into an airtight container. Place it in the refrigerator for at least one hour to allow the flavors to meld beautifully.
Step 5: Serve and Enjoy
Once chilled, serve your Smash Burger Sauce on burgers or as a delightful dip with fries!

How to Perfect Smash Burger Sauce
To ensure your Smash Burger Sauce reaches its full potential, keep these tips in mind. They will help you enhance the flavor and texture of this delightful condiment.
-
Use fresh ingredients: Fresh mayonnaise and quality ketchup can significantly improve the taste of your sauce.
-
Experiment with spices: Feel free to adjust the amount of garlic powder or smoked paprika to suit your personal taste preferences.
-
Let it chill: Allowing the sauce to sit in the refrigerator for at least an hour helps all flavors meld beautifully.
-
Try different mustards: Substitute yellow mustard with Dijon or spicy brown mustard for an extra kick.

Refrigerator Storage
- Store in an airtight container.
- The sauce will last up to one week in the refrigerator.
Freezing Smash Burger Sauce
- Pour sauce into freezer-safe containers or bags.
- It can be frozen for up to three months; however, texture may change upon thawing.

Frequently Asked Questions
Here are some common questions about Smash Burger Sauce.
How do I customize my Smash Burger Sauce?
You can add chopped pickles or onions for extra crunch. Spices like cayenne or hot sauce will give it a kick!
Can I use this sauce with other foods?
Absolutely! Smash Burger Sauce is great on fries, sandwiches, or as a dip for veggies.
What if I don’t have Worcestershire sauce?
If you don’t have Worcestershire sauce, you can substitute it with soy sauce or omit it entirely without compromising flavor.
Is Smash Burger Sauce vegan-friendly?
Yes, by substituting mayonnaise with a plant-based alternative, you can make a delicious vegan version of this sauce.
